Since 1953, UCP Heartland has been providing the services your family needs to stay together. Our respite services are available for adults of all ability levels to enjoy and use as needed. We offer private pay options, as well as funding for eligible families through the following:

We handle respite visits from a few hours to several days, depending on you and your loved one’s needs. Visits can be scheduled in advance while we also accommodate emergency stays.

Program Goals

At UCP Heartland, the goal of our Respite Care program is to provide a break for caregivers while providing the same level of care and attention your loved one receives at home.

Program Highlights

Oak Tree Respite is a beautiful home centrally located in Webster Groves boasting four large bedroom suites, a large, updated kitchen, 2 comfy living room spaces, and a private secured backyard for lots of fresh air. It’s the ideal place for your loved one to socialize and engage in activities while experiencing individualized, compassionate, extraordinary care from our highly trained staff.

Our respite program includes:

  • 24-hour care
  • Assistance in finding the best funding source
  • A staffing ratio of 1:4
  • Personal care assistance
  • RN oversight
  • Medication administration
  • 3 nutritious meals daily plus delicious snacks
  • Games and activities based on your loved one’s individual interests
  • Time to relax and unwind
  • Community engagement
